Step-by-Step Licensing Process
Complete 90-Hour Pre-Licensing Course
Take an OREC-approved 90-hour basic course (in-person, online, or hybrid).
Estimated time: 2–12 weeks
Complete Fingerprinting
Schedule at an IdentoGO location. Cost: $60. Results in 2–3 business days.
Estimated time: 1–3 days
Submit Online Application to OREC
Apply through OREC portal. Pay $35 application fee.
Estimated time: ~5 business days processing
Schedule and Pass the Pearson VUE Exam
Receive Candidate ID and scheduling link via email. Pay $75 exam fee. Pass both National (56/80 = 70%) and State (28/40 = 70%) sections.
Estimated time: 1–2 weeks
Pay License Issuance Fee
Pay $100 for Provisional Sales Associate license.
Estimated time: Same day
Affiliate with a Sponsoring Broker
Secure an active Oklahoma sponsoring broker.
Estimated time: 1–4 weeks
Complete 45-Hour Post-Licensing (within Year 1)
Must complete within 1 year to upgrade from PSA to Sales Associate. SA license issuance: $215.
Estimated time: Within 1 year
Pre-Licensing Education
Hours Required
Verified90 clock hours from an OREC-approved school. Course valid for 3 years from completion date.
Required Topics / Courses
- Real Estate Principles and Practice (90 hrs — real estate law, ownership, titles, deeds, liens, contracts, appraisal, finance, closings, agency, Broker Relationship Act, fair housing, environmental laws, property management, OK license law, ethics, math)

Licensing Exam
Exam Provider
Pearson VUE
Format
Computer-based, multiple-choice. In-person at Pearson VUE test centers or via OnVUE online remote proctoring.
| Section | Questions | Time | Passing Score |
|---|---|---|---|
| National | 80 | 150 min | 70% |
| State (Oklahoma) | 40 | 90 min | 70% |
| Total | 120 | 240 min | — |
Retake policy: Unlimited retakes within 1-year application window. Online (OnVUE) retakes capped at 3 failed attempts — must test in-person after that. Exam fee per attempt.
5 unscored pretest items on national, 10 on state (135 total items). Switched from PSI to Pearson VUE April 2, 2024. Broker passing score is 75%. Score delivered immediately on screen. Test centers: Oklahoma City (2), Tulsa (2), Stillwater, and others.

Requirements
Minimum Age
18 years old
Education
High school diploma or GED
Residency
Not required
Oklahoma issues both Resident and Non-Resident licenses. 'Resident' means your brokerage has a physical OK office.
Citizenship
US citizen, permanent resident, or work-authorized
Must be authorized to work in the US under Federal Immigration Reform and Control Act.
Background Check
Required
Fingerprint-based via IdentoGO. Processed by OSBI. Results reported to OREC. Cost: $60. Turnaround: 2–3 business days.
Sponsoring Broker
Required
Must affiliate with a current and active Oklahoma sponsoring broker before practicing.

Renewal & Continuing Education
Renewal Cycle
Every 3 years
Continuing Education Hours
30 hours per renewal cycle
Renewal Fee
$165.00
First Renewal Notes
PSA license valid only 1 year. Must complete 45-hour post-licensing education and upgrade to Sales Associate ($215) before PSA expiration.
Deadlines
Renewal available 60 days before expiration. Inactive licensees must still renew every 3 years but no CE required.
CE hours increased from 21 to 30 effective June 1, 2025. Non-residents only need 8 CE hours (1 Broker Relationship Act + 1 Code & Rules + 6 Contracts & Forms).

Recent Changes
Exam administration transferred from PSI to Pearson VUE. Passing score standardized: 70% for salespersons, 75% for brokers.
Effective: 2024-04-02 · Affects: exam
New Licensing Fee Schedule took effect — updated fees for license issuance, exam, and renewal.
Effective: 2024-11-01 · Affects: fees
CE hours increased from 21 to 30 per 3-year renewal cycle.
Effective: 2025-06-01 · Affects: renewal
SB 1075: Comprehensive wholesaling regulation — mandatory disclosures, 2-day cancellation right, escrow requirements, lien prohibition.
Effective: 2025-11-01 · Affects: requirements
